Output 9b647da785ced049cb2266ea5fe24fac5415d2e66f3adf0bfbb087bba59e2ae7:2

value
3375400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ce4261914480d83704752428011f1644a6 OP_EQUAL
address
3BMEXsFEoH3zbwcRiUrN3Du8usKSFe3mdc
transaction
9b647da785ced049cb2266ea5fe24fac5415d2e66f3adf0bfbb087bba59e2ae7
confirmations
369248
spent
true